CPSC2014-04-22
Remington Electric Leaf Blowers Recalled by MTD Due to Laceration Hazard
KingClean Electric Co., Ltd., of China
Hazard
The blower's impeller can break and strike the operator during use, posing a laceration hazard.
Remedy
Consumers should stop using the recalled blowers immediately and contact Remington for a free replacement.
Sold at
Various retailers nationwide and online at mtdproducts.com from May 2011 through December 2013 for between $30 and $40.
Affected count
About 24,000
Injuries reported
One incident has been reported by MTD and that incident resulted in cuts and bruises.
Manufactured in
China
Remedy type
Replace
Products
Remington electric leaf blowers
